    Default Help Needed with Tip Top Replacement

    Hi All,

    I have a Sage 389 LL that I really like, but the tip top is not in great shape. I bought it used, and it has been fished a lot, as the previous owner lived in the mountains and obviously liked to fish it a lot too. The top is usable, but the rod would be better with a new top.

    I do not want to damage the rod in any way in getting the old top off. What is the best and safest way? Will boiling water be enough to soften the glue enough to get the top off?

    You have to measure the diameter in 64ths and get a replacement - that's the diameter of the rod tip, then it should be easy to get off - I put mine on with 5 minute epoxy and it comes off very easily with a hair dryer.

    Heat lightly and keep pulling. If you don't want to burn your fingers, put a paper clip in it,put a rubber band on the bottom and stretch the band while heating it up. A little lighter held a few inches away and only for a few seconds usually does the trick. Randy

    i would heat it gently with a soldering iron until the adhesive softens. have someone keep tugging the tip top held with a needle nose pliers
